The layer of wax (filter cake) about the drum is scraped within the filter by a blade and carried away inside a solvent stream into a steam-stripping unit to Get well and recycle the solvent divided with the wax product. The wax item, referred to as slack wax, may be used to help make paraffin wax for candles, microwax Employed in the cosmetics industry, and petrolatum for petroleum jelly. The dewaxed oil from the filtration unit can also be steam stripped to Recuperate the solvent to supply the lube oil base stock.

Catalytic dewaxing is actually a chemical process that, by nature, is in fact a conversion process. It employs catalytic cracking of n-paraffins, but since the intent is to get rid of wax, it is classified to be a separation process. There exists not Significantly element to this process although it does use hydrogen addition to prevent coking.

Determine 5.12 reveals a common plan of solvent dewaxing that uses stage-clever refrigeration of the feedstock soon after it is combined While using the solvent. The lowest temperature Employed in the refrigeration cascade is dependent upon the desired pour point from the lube oil's base inventory product or service. Upon refrigeration, wax compounds solidify to sort crystals. Wax crystals are carried inside the solvent to your rotary filter, exactly where wax is separated on the filter fabric masking the rotating drum.
